    PLEASE READ IF YOU'RE CONSIDERING THIS FACILITY!…read more After giving my dog a month to readjust, I'm leaving an honest review of my experience. I chose this business because of its reviews and proximity. I explained that my German Shepherd puppy had service-dog potential but I couldn't train him myself due to health reasons. The owner seemed knowledgeable, so I invested over $2,400 for their basic obedience board-and-train. From the start, there were red flags. The contract included extra charges--such as several hundred dollars for potty training--despite those services being advertised as included. They also charged a mandatory $55 bath fee. (This is important later on) During his stay, communication was minimal and our dog rarely appeared on their social media until we specifically requested more updates. At pickup, the trainer demonstrated commands using a prong collar fitted far too loosely and incorrectly. When my puppy hesitated, the trainer harshly snapped the leash, making him yelp, cry, and visibly shut down in fear. Despite this, he continued applying hard corrections until he got up from the ground. After returning home, we discovered they never gave back his collar and he smelled strongly of urine and feces, despite the bath charge. While settling him in after bathing him ourselves, we also found a 5-6 inch injury on his thigh. A vet confirmed it was rope burn and that he also had a staph infection--both of which occurred during his time there. None of this was disclosed to us when it happened or at the end of his stay. Previously, they had refused to give me a tour of their facility. After everything that happened, I contacted animal control to get more information. Anyone considering this facility should know that their animal control records are public and free to request. The reports include dogs dying in their care, kennels covered in feces and urine, roach infestations, unsafe kennel wiring, and reports of dogs yelping like they're being hit. From the notes, it looks like they often refuse access to animal control during surprise visits until they can temporarily clean their facility to meet code. The only positive was that my dog came back with a good heel and place. Nothing else with his training stuck despite daily reinforcements of what they taught him since being back. Cons: Collar not returned Returned dirty and smelling of urine/feces despite bath fee Upcharged for services listed as included Came back with a staph infection Came back with a 5-6 inch rope-burn injury Now fearful of men raising their voices Had to provide all his food/treats (You'd think with board and train, the price would cover that?) Pros: Good heel and place

    I have a 6 month old pup named Ellie who needed some basic obedience training and conditioning for…read morewhat seemed like simulated separation anxiety. I talked to John on the phone about the type of training he thought she would need. Just through the phone conversation I learned a lot about what he was able to do for our family but also for my pup. He gave me some advice over the phone that I could start practicing with her. Even though my zip code was a few miles out of what their website says they cover, he still was willing to travel down to my house for training. He has a package of 3 initial trainings(which he says is usually all most people need) and then additional ones if needed. I was looking around at petco/petsmart trainings but they did not seem like they'd be helpful since theres only one person with up to like 5 dogs and the things they were teaching seemed like stuff I could just find online myself. After our first hour and a half of private session and consultation, my little Ellie has shown tremendous( if not the most I've seen in this short amount of time) improvement! I also actually have a structure of a training regimen I can practice with her now until the next two sessions which are flexible in timing. ALSO, he brought toys, treats, and chews for Ellie to use for her training and to keep afterwards! Great surprise! HIGHLY recommend their in home training with John. He has extensive knowledge on training and understands the way dog's minds work and how they communicate which is very important when bonding and training your dog. It is also private 1 on 1 training so the whole hour and a half is all focused on your dog and it's needs unlike the retail store training. It is all positive reinforcement training so nothing negative! I am already confident that this was worth the time and money only after our first session and about as much as I would've spent on the petco or petsmart training! Sure it is half the amount of classes I'd be getting but the quality covers down. Not trying to knock the big chains, but the training just isn't the best out there.
